Challenges In Distance Learning

 
Distance learning has given students the opportunity to attend college when they otherwise would have been unable to attend. Students enrolled in distance learning programs are faced with challenges in distance learning. Many students feel overcoming feelings of isolation as a problem in online studies. Students have limited access to other students, and services like computer labs, tutoring and library facilities.

The first step in overcoming challenges in distance learning is to become familiar with your university. Find out what the school has to offer. Many offer online libraries and tutoring. If you live within driving distance, you will be able to use the college library. Check with other universities in your area. Many will allow you to use their library with an identification card from your school.

Take advantage of any help that is offered through your school. If you are having challenges in distance learning, don't wait to seek help. Contact the school to find out what help is available for distance learning students and take advantage of the help right away. College level courses move quickly and you will only get farther behind if you wait to seek help. Participate in online chats and message boards to keep in contact with other students.

Major challenges in distance learning faced by students is organization. Students who perform best in online study are people who are self directed. You are responsible for keeping up with assignments and completing work on time. You will need to schedule time for study and stick to the schedule. Use one large calendar to keep track of exams and assignments in all courses. This will help you schedule time for study and keep you on track. Don't procrastinate; it's easy to fall behind and can be difficult to catch up.
